An MCP server that exposes GitHub (including Enterprise) API capabilities to agents for repository, file, issue, PR, and search operations.
Create, update, or batch-push files to GitHub repositories while preserving commit history and automatically creating branches when necessary.
Manage repository workflows such as creating branches, pull requests, reviews, merges, and querying PR/file/commit details programmatically.
Search code, issues/PRs, and users across GitHub or a GitHub Enterprise instance and integrate those results into automated tasks or assistants.
This MCP server provides a bridge between agent tooling (Cline/Claude/VS Code) and the GitHub API, enabling file creation/updating, multi-file commits, branch management, issues, pull requests, code and user search, and more. It supports automatic branch creation, preserves Git history without force-pushing, and offers comprehensive error handling for common scenarios. The server is configurable via environment variables (GitHub token, API URL, API version) so it can target GitHub.com or a GitHub Enterprise instance. Designed for integration with local agent runtimes, it exposes many discrete tools (create/update files, push files, search, PR review, merge, etc.) for programmatic workflows.
